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ins sign forward Brayden Edwards

The Wilkes-Barre/Scranton Penguins signed forward Brayden Edwards to a two-year American Hockey League contract beginning with the 2025-26 season.

That transaction was announced on Friday.

Edwards, 20, just completed his junior career with the Western Hockey League’s Lethbridge Hurricanes. As an “overager” during the 2024-25 season, the right-handed Edwards led the Hurricanes in goals (31), assists (46) and points (77) over 65 games.

In the postseason, Edwards (6-foot-1, 188 pounds) posted 17 points (six goals, 11 assists) in 16 contests.

During the 2024 preseason, Edwards participated in the Detroit Red Wings’ training camp as a non-roster invitee.
